In our increasingly digital world, reading QR codes has become commonplace. These handy little squares offer instant access to websites. But with this convenience comes a valid concern: are scanning a QR code really safe? While QR codes themselves are just encoded links, the potential dangers stem from where those links lead.
A malicious actor could create a QR code that, when scanned, directs you to a fake website designed to steal your personal details. It's crucial to practice caution and check the source of any QR code before scanning it. Stick to reputable sources, inspect for red flags, and always be mindful of what details you're sharing.

A Comprehensive Guide to QR Code Transactions
QR code payments have become a popular method for making transactions quickly and securely. The process is remarkably easy. Here's a step-by-step guide on how it works:
- To initiate a payment, the recipient scans the QR code displayed by the business owner using their smartphone's camera or a dedicated scanning app.
- Once scanned, the QR code reveals the transfer details, including the amount to be paid and the recipient's identifier.
- Reviewing these details is crucial to ensure accuracy.
- The recipient then enters their payment method through their mobile banking app or payment platform.
- After authorization, the funds are sent directly from the buyer's account to the seller's account in real-time.
QR code payments offer several advantages, including speed, simplicity, and enhanced security. They eliminate the need for physical cash or card transactions, making them a modern payment solution for both individuals and businesses.
Understanding QR Code Payment Security
When making payments via QR codes, your financial protection is paramount. While this technology offers ease, it's crucial to be mindful of potential risks and take steps to defend yourself. Ensure you're using a legitimate payment app from a respected provider, and always double-check the QR code destination before authorizing any transaction.
- Continuously update your payment app to the latest version to benefit from security patches and bug fixes.
- Avoid scanning QR codes from unknown sources, as they could be malicious.
- Keep your device's operating system up-to-date to enhance overall protection.
By following these guidelines, you can minimize the risk of fraud and enjoy a secure QR code payment experience.
